Entry-Level Radiologist Salary in Carson, CA: $284,100 (2026)
Quick Answer:New radiologists entering the Carson, CA job market in 2026 can expect a starting salary around $284,100 (BLS 10th-percentile benchmark for SOC 29-1224, projected from 2025 OEWS data). Stripping out Carson's local price level (BEA RPP 113.1 — 13% above national), a first-year paycheck buys what $251,194 would in average-cost America. Most reach the city median ($489,827) within a few years of clinical practice.

Salary Trajectory for Radiologists in Carson (2021–2027)
2021–2025: actual BLS OEWS data for this metro area. 2026+: CAGR 5.00% projection.
| Year | Annual Salary | Status |
|---|---|---|
| 2021 | $239,474 | Actual |
| 2022 | $235,796 | Actual |
| 2023 | $242,453 | Actual |
| 2024 | $289,305 | Actual |
| 2025 | $270,571 | Actual |
| 2026(current) | $284,100 | Estimated |
| 2027 | $298,305 | Projected |
Entry-level radiologist compensation (10th percentile) in Carson, CA grew 13.0% over 5 years based on actual BLS metropolitan area surveys, rising from $239,474 in 2021 to $270,571 in 2025. By 2027, starting salaries are projected to reach $298,305. New graduates entering the Carson job market can expect continued year-over-year gains.

Starting Your radiology Career in Carson
Looking deeper into the employment landscape, major employers in Carson that hire entry-level radiologists include large medical centers and private radiology groups. Academic medical institutions often seek new grads for their depth of subspecialty training and fellowship opportunities, while private partnerships tend to prefer candidates with completed residencies, offering smoother pathways to future partnership roles. Radiologists who earn credentials like ABR board certification and engage in subspecialty fellowships enhance their salary prospects significantly in California. In their first few years of practice, entry-level radiologists can anticipate salary growth that aligns with typical industry trends, especially as they navigate the divide between private practice and hospital employment. With the evolving landscape shaped by private equity acquisitions, new grads should aim to understand differing compensation models while actively seeking to boost their RVU productivity as they establish their careers.
